An all-singing, all-dancing Christmas Special, with Paul and Debbie McGee cast in a Victorian setting and joined by the Pearly Kings and Queens and the Band of the Life Guards.
Paul starts off his thirteenth series with more magic and laughter, including juggling act Dick Franco and Noelle, plus sea lion tamer Nadja Gasser. Also performing an illusion of his own is Paul's son, Martin Daniels.
With Paul locked up in a box as part of a trick, Debbie takes the opportunity of his absence to perform "McGee's Mindreading Magic". Guests on the show are magician Juan Mayoral and balancing act Jean Nedel.
All of the guests featured in this edition hail from Osaka, Japan. There's the card trickery of Sanada, plus the husband-and-wife illusion team of Fukai and Kimika.
With Debbie getting more involved in Paul's tricks, she's given one of her biggest tests in this edition: mind reading from a 12-mile distance. Guests are a couple from Kyiv, Ukraine: ballerina Galina and illusionist Voronin.
Featuring the show's own advisor and programme associate, Ali Bongo, in what's described as "the craziest magic act on the face of the Earth". Also a guest on the show is Germany's Gina Althoff.
Paul signs off on his thirteenth series with a range of different tricks, including the mystery of the Mary Celeste, along with special guests Buba and Buka.
